Renner acquires logtech Uello eying the last mile
Renner acquires logtech Uello eying the last mile
By: SiiLA News
04/05/2022
This Monday (4), Lojas Renner announced the conclusion of the acquisition of Uello, a logtech focused on urban deliveries. Created in 2017, Uello Tecnologia S.A. provides logistics management solutions for medium and large customers, including last-mile deliveries with route management, tracking and order notifications, as well as an app for drivers.

According to the retailer's statement, the acquisition "represents another step towards consolidating Lojas Renner's fashion and lifestyle ecosystem". With the acquisition, the company increases its omnichannel strategy, seeking to provide faster deliveries to customers.

"Logistics is a fundamental part of transforming our ecosystem", said Fabio Faccio, CEO of the company, in a video published on the Investor Relations website.

In the financial statement for the last quarter of 2021, released on March 17, the company announced that 45% of deliveries are made within two days by Renner, mainly in the metropolitan regions of Rio and São Paulo. The retailer also reported that it achieved greater efficiency in shipping from the store (a model in which the physical store is used as a point of stock), with an 18% reduction in cost per delivery in 4Q21 compared to the same period of 2020.
